update get_expected_charge() to always use the index of refraction for d2o
This commit updates get_expected_charge() to always use the index of refraction for d2o instead of choosing the index of d2o or h2o based on the position of the particle. The reason for this is that selecting the index based on the position was causing discontinuities in the likelihood function for muon tracks which crossed the AV.

+ /* Previously the index of refraction was calculated based on the position,
+ * i.e.:
+ *
+ * n = (NORM(pos) <= AV_RADIUS) ? get_avg_index_d2o() : get_avg_index_h2o();
+ *
+ * but this was causing a discontinuity in the likelihood function when the
+ * particle track crossed the AV since we're numerically integrating over a
+ * finite set of points. */
+ n = get_avg_index_d2o();
